Beyond Random Noise: Exploring the Phenomena and Interpretations of Pareidolia
Pareidolia, the intriguing human tendency to perceive meaningful patterns in random stimuli, has captivated researchers and enthusiasts alike for centuries. This cognitive bias manifests itself in a variety of ways, from seeing faces in clouds to hearing voices in static noise. While some interpretations suggest pareidolia as a byproduct of our innate brains seeking order in chaos, others propose more complex explanations rooted in evolutionary pressures.
- Perhaps our ancestors, constantly monitoring their environment for potential threats or opportunities, developed this inclination to rapidly identify patterns that could signal danger or sustenance.
- Alternatively, some theories posit that pareidolia stems from the brain's urge to make connections and create narratives, even when none exist. This inherent compulsion to find meaning in our experiences may have improved our survival by allowing us to interpret ambiguous situations more effectively.
Regardless of its causes, pareidolia remains a fascinating phenomenon that sheds light on the complex workings of the human mind. It reminds us that our perception of reality is not always objective and highlights the remarkable flexibility of our brains.
